Immobilizer
The immobilizer is a device that prevents keys that are damaged, or unauthorized, from getting the vehicle started. The system is able to recognize a specific chip inside each key. A VW dealer or auto locksmith can program additional keys, but the process requires specialized software and tools. Utilizing the appropriate tools will guarantee an easy programming experience. Before beginning the key programming, technicians should replicate the issue to identify the issue. They should also scan the vehicle for fault codes, look for technical service bulletins (TSBs) and test the battery in the key fob.
Volkswagen keys with unprogrammed immobilizer chips will shut down the engine after a short period of cranking. The alarm won't stop from ringing or unlocking doors. The key fob's immobilizer an additional component that is attached to the flip portion of the car key. It has to be programmed on the car's computer in order to function.
It's more costly to add an additional VW key than to create duplicates when all of the original keys were lost. The key needs to be purchased from the manufacturer, and then go through a special programing process to connect with the computer in the car. This can be accomplished by a professional and software tool like VagTacho or VCDS. This procedure is suitable for vehicles running the older Immobilizer 2 system and earlier.
Electronic Ignition
The electronic ignition feature on a key is a crucial component of a car's anti-theft technology. It's activated when the key fob is fitted into the ignition. However, it is not 100% reliable. It is prone to failures, which may cause your VW engine not starting. This can happen due to a variety of reasons, including faulty key programming or a damaged car battery.

This can be done by a dealer or an locksmith. Prices for this service vary however, they are usually between $90 and $150. Moreover, these prices depend on the year and model of your vehicle.
In order to program the new VW key fob, you will need the primary working key. The new key should be able for the vehicle to start. This will allow the onboard diagnostics to recognize it as a legitimate key. The immobilizer light will then turn off.
Certain models require a PIN code of three to four digits to allow onboard key programming. Some models might require a scanner tool. A dealer or locksmith may use a scanner to program keys onboard. These scanners aren't available for sale at general auto accessory stores, so you'll need to purchase one or borrow it from a dealership.
